Can PSP connect to WPA?

The PSP (PlayStation® Portable) only supports WPA, not WPA2. If you are using WPA/Auto, you may need to lock the router to WPAonly (firmware 1.07 or higher).

What is WPA-PSK TKIP for PSP?

WPA-PSK enables the Brother wireless machine to associate with access points using TKIP or AES encryption method. WPA2-PSK enables the Brother wireless machine to associate with access points using AES encryption method. TKIP (short for Temporal Key Integrity Protocol) is an encryption method.

What is a WPA key for PSP?

A WPA key is a password that you use to connect to a wireless network. You can get the WPA password from whoever runs the network. In some cases, a default WPA passphrase or password may be printed on a wireless router when you get it. If you can’t determine the password on your router, you may be able to reset it.

How do you connect to Wi-Fi on a PSP?

For PSP®go, the wireless switch is located on the left side….Connecting your Sony PSP® and PSP®go to the wireless network

  1. On your device, go to Settings > Network Settings.
  2. Select Infrastructure Mode then [New Connection].
  3. On the WLAN Settings menu, select Scan.
  4. Select your wireless network from the list that appears.

How do I enable WPA-PSK?

Select Wireless Settings from the Setup menu in the left-hand navigation bar. Under Security Options, select WPA-PSK (Wi-Fi Protected Access Pre-Shared Key). Under Security Encryption (WPA-PSK) > Passphrase, enter a passphrase.

How do I connect my PSP to my BT Home Hub?

How to connect your Sony PSP to your BT Home Hub (Wi-Fi)

  1. From the PSP home screen select Network Settings from within the Settings section.
  2. Select Infrastructure Mode.
  3. Select [New Connection].
  4. Ensure your PSP is within range of your BT Home Hub or Router and select Scan.
